How do fusion cuisine chefs use herbs and spices in their dishes?
Fusion cuisine is a culinary style that combines elements of different culinary traditions. It often incorporates herbs and spices from various cuisines to create unique and flavorful dishes. Herbs and spices are essential ingredients in fusion cuisine, as they add depth and complexity to dishes and help to create a balance of flavors.
Fusion cuisine chefs use herbs and spices in a variety of ways. Some chefs blend herbs and spices from different culinary traditions to create new flavor combinations. Others use traditional herbs and spices in unconventional ways, such as using cumin in a dish that is traditionally seasoned with coriander.
Herbs and spices are often used to add flavor to sauces, marinades, and rubs. Some of the most commonly used herbs and spices in fusion cuisine include:
- Ginger
- Lemongrass
- Cilantro
- Basil
- Mint
- Turmeric
- Cumin
- Coriander
- Fennel
- Cardamom
Herbs and spices are often combined with other ingredients to create rubs, marinades, and sauces that are used to flavor meats, vegetables, and other dishes. For example, a fusion cuisine chef might create a rub that combines cumin, coriander, and fennel to flavor a grilled chicken dish.
